Who funds Grantmakers Concerned With Immigrants and Refugees

EIN 20-2559651 · Petaluma, CA · NTEE T02

Grantmakers Concerned With Immigrants and Refugees of Petaluma, CA (EIN 20-2559651) was named as a grant recipient by 92 funders in 324 grants paid totaling $26,360,583 in tax years 2017–2025, as reported on the funders' Forms 990-PF and 990 Schedule I.
